    XboxOne HDMI ARC problems - Stopped Passing TV and Audio Receiver Commands


    Hey

    I have an LG(49UF680v) TV that outputs audio via a HDMI ARC setup with my Sony Audio Receiver (BDV-N8100w). My XboxOne is in tern connected to the Sony Audio receiver which then passes the display to the TV. Previously both my TV and Audio receiver were
    setup on the XboxOne using the guided feature (as opposed to entering the devices manually) and all the passthrough commands (i.e. mute, volume, and power) worked perfectly.

    Without making any changes to the settings on the TV or audio receiver, neither appear to be working with my Xbox now. I have tried resetting everything and entering manually, even went so far as to change my HDMI cables, but for some reason the ARC passthrough
    no longer works. Any ideas as to why this has happened and/or how to rectify the situation would be greatly appreciated.

    Only 2.0 Audio when using Audio Return Channel (ARC) via HDMI

    Hi,

    Just wanted to see if someone else can confirm a similar issue on their setup?

    I have seen plenty about Optical only being able to pass 2.0 but it seems the same goes for HDMI audio via the Audio Return Channel (ARC) system.

    I am using the following devices:

    TV: Sony KDL-55W905

    AV Receiver: Onkyo TX-NR626

    I have my XBOX One connected to my TV via HDMI 3, I have my TV connected to my AV Receiver via HDMI 1 going from the ARC supported HDMI 1 port on the TV to the ARC supported HDMI port on the AV Receiver.

    With this configuration I am only getting PCM 2.0 audio passed to my AV Receiver. However if I connect my XBOX 360 to the same HDMI 3 port on the TV replacing the XBOX One I do get full 5.1 passed to the AV Receiver. This rules out the TV or the AV Receiver as being the root cause as the only thing changing is the audio source.

    Just for clarification if I connect the XBOX One directly to my AV Receiver I do also get full 5.1, it's only when ARC is involved that it drops to 2.0.

    (If anyone is wondering why I am not just using it through the receiver it's due to the XBOX One not correctly identifying itself as Full RGB colour space to the TV automatically, so I have to set the TV up for Full RGB manually and in doing so it causes issues with other video sources, so to get around it I am leaving everything else going through the receiver on HDMI 1 and just putting the XBOX One through HDMI3 directly which can be configured independently picture wise, however this lead me to discover the audio issue above)

    XboxOne HDMI ARC problems - Stopped Passing TV and Audio Receiver Commands

    Hi KnottyEnough,

    Sorry you're having issues with your Xbox Do you still have audio and video from your console? The volume, mute, power, ect are not passed through ARC and are sent via IR. If you have Kinect make sure the front of the Kinect is clean and/or try re-positioning it.
    If you're not getting controls, video, and sound then let us know XboxOne HDMI ARC problems - Stopped Passing TV and Audio Receiver Commands :).

    How do i connect my xbox one s to my tv to still get 4k picture but at the same time connect it to my soundbar to get dolby atmos sound

    It seems that your TV supports Audio Return Channel (ARC). However, on the TV's specification page I don't see if it supports Dolby Atmos through ARC.

    If your TV is capable to send Dolby Atmos via ARC, you'd connect your Xbox to a 4K capable HDMI port OTHER than the HDMI ARC port on your TV.

    You will then get 4K resolution on the TV screen, and the TV would "forward" audio via the Audio Return Channel to the sound bar. If supported, this will then be Dolby Atmos.

    It seems that the Soundbar doesn't support 4K pass through. So either you would need a new TV that supports Dolby Atmos via ARC, or a new soundbar or AV receiver that supports 4K video.

    Surround Sound setup correctly?

    [quote user="NanoTechSoldier"]Dolby Digital is only available with HDMI v1.4 Interfaces with an Audio Return line..[/quote]The comments in the manual about Audio Return Channel (ARC) only apply to TV (page
    22-23
    ). This is used in the case where the TV is the audio source. When there's a terrestrial or satellite feed connected directly to the TV, the TV needs a way to send audio out to the receiver. ARC is that path with HDMI. For TVs that don't support ARC,
    one can use an optical cable. As you notice, the TV is connected to the HDMI OUT of the receiver. ARC's being used over HDMI OUT, not HDMI IN, on the receiver.



    This doesn't apply to the 360.
    Page 24 details
    connection of a component with HDMI OUT (like a PlayStation 3). There's no need to use an optical cable in that case.
